合理使用JAVA异常机制可以使程序健壮而清晰,但不幸的是,JAVA异常处理机制常常被错误的使用,下面就是一些关于Exception的注意事项:1. 原则:不要忽略checked Exception 请看下面的代码: try { method1(); //method1抛出ExceptionA } catch(ExceptionA e) { e.printStackTrace
app在运行过程中,为了后期的维护升级,记录日志是一个非常好的方法。为了读取到app运行时的日志,一般的作法是单独开一个线程,在app运行的启动线程,然后app退出时停掉线程。然而我们更好的方法是开启一个service,然后在里面做日志记录,代码如下:package com.hai.logcat; import java.io.BufferedReader; import java.io.Dat
转载 2023-12-06 16:19:14
226阅读
# Java 如何日志输出到界面 ## 问题描述 在开发 Java 应用程序时,日志是一个非常重要的工具,用于记录程序的运行状态和问题。但是,默认情况下,Java 日志输出到控制台或者文件中,这对于开发人员在调试程序时并不方便。因此,我们需要找到一种方法来将日志信息直接输出到程序的界面上,以便及时监控和调试。 ## 解决方案 为了将日志输出到界面,我们可以采用以下步骤: ### 1. 导
原创 2024-02-02 06:26:26
300阅读
# 如何错误输出到日志Java应用程序中,我们通常会遇到各种错误和异常。为了更好地进行故障排查和日志分析,我们需要将这些错误信息输出到日志文件中。本文将介绍如何将错误输出到日志,并给出一个具体的问题和解决方案。 ## 问题描述 假设我们有一个简单的Java应用程序,它用于计算两个整数的商。我们使用了一个自定义的除法函数来执行计算。然而,当除数为0时,会抛出一个异常,并导致程序崩溃。我们
原创 2024-01-25 04:29:12
87阅读
### 配置根 ### log4j.rootLogger = debug,console ,fileAppender,dailyRollingFile,ROLLING_FILE,MAIL,DATABASE ### 配置输出到文件 ### log4j.appender.fileAppender = org.apache.log4j.FileAppender log4j.appender.fileA
# Java中如何信息输出到日志中 在软件开发中,日志记录是一个至关重要的环节。有效的日志能帮助我们快速定位问题、了解系统运行状态以及追踪业务流程。而在Java中,有多种方式可以实现日志输出,其中最常用的框架莫过于 `Log4j` 和 `SLF4J`(通常与 `Logback` 搭配使用)。本文将以 `SLF4J` 和 `Logback` 为例,探讨如何将信息输出到日志中,并通过实例来演示其具
原创 2024-08-07 04:14:17
34阅读
# 如何在Java中将错误日志输出到文档 日志记录是软件开发中一个必不可少的部分。它不仅可以帮助开发者在调试过程中理解程序的运行状态,还能在生产环境中监控应用的健康状态。本文将介绍如何在Java应用中将错误日志输出到文档,并提供相关的示例代码。 ## 一、背景 在开发过程中,错误日志的存储方式有很多,常见的包括控制台输出、数据库存储及文件存储等。将日志输出到文档(如文本文件)是一种常见且有效
原创 2024-10-28 04:22:11
98阅读
## 将Java线程日志输出到文件的实现方法 在Java开发中,记录线程的日志是让开发者能够追踪程序运行状态的重要手段。本文将为你详细介绍如何将某个线程的日志输出到文件。我们将按以下步骤操作,并提供相关代码。 ### 步骤流程 我们可以将整个过程整理为一个表格,使步骤更加清晰: | 步骤编号 | 步骤描述 | |----------|-------------
原创 9月前
63阅读
# 用Docker将日志输出到文件 在Docker容器中运行的应用程序通常会生成大量的日志,为了方便管理和分析这些日志,我们可以将它们输出到文件中。`docker logs`命令可以用来查看容器的日志输出,但如果我们想要将日志保存到文件中,则需要进行一些额外的配置。 ## 步骤 ### 步骤一:创建一个Docker容器 首先,我们需要创建一个运行着应用程序的Docker容器。在这里,我们以
原创 2024-05-26 05:04:54
417阅读
一. 日志概述日志是快速获得脚本和模型的调试信息、警告信息、错误信息或者其他信息的首选。NS3日志模块提供了一个直观的、相对简单的方法来获取仿真过程中的有用信息。在NS3中,不同详尽级别的日志都是有用的,为了方便高效,NS3提供了可供选择的、多级别的方法来记录日志,例如可以完全禁用日志、仅对部分组件可用、或者全局可用。并且NS3将日志分成了七个详尽递增的级别:NS_LOG_ERROR——Log
import com.itopview.declarehelper.common.utils.DateUtils; import java.io.BufferedWriter; import java.io.File; import java.io.FileWriter; import java.io.IOException; import java.io.PrintWriter; /**
转载 2024-07-02 18:38:37
21阅读
文章目录1、Java 日志框架和日志门面1.1、常用的日志框架1.2、日志门面2、实战 Log4j2 与 SLF4J2.1、引用 Log4j2 依赖2.2、 Log4j2 的配置2.3、示例代码2.4、日志配置详解2.4.1、日志级别2.4.2、 配置文件 日志对于程序的重要性不言而喻,当程序运行出现问题的时候,我们可以通过日志快速的定位、分析问题。在开发的时候,还可以通过 IDE 的调试功能或
内容来自对 chatgpt 的咨询 概述 一般来说,我们服务在运行过程中会有2种日志, 一类是在程序里用日志库管理的日志
原创 2023-11-16 10:23:05
587阅读
java日志打印规范一、日志 API二、日志输出三、日志配置 V1.0.0_NEW四、日志性能五、栈信息打印 一、日志 API1、【强制】各应用中不可直接使用日志系统(Log4j、Logback)中的API,而应依赖使用日志框架 SLF4J 中的 API,使用门面模式的日志框架,有利于维护和各个类的日志处理方式统一。Lombok Slf4j 注解方式import lombok.extern.sl
转载 2023-05-18 13:29:06
536阅读
# Java输出到控制台输出到文件 在Java中,我们可以使用标准输出流将文本内容打印到控制台。然而,有时候我们需要将这些输出保存到文件中,以便稍后查看或进行进一步的处理。本文将介绍如何在Java中将输出到控制台的内容输出到文件。 ## 使用FileOutputStream Java的`System.out`对象是一个`PrintStream`类型,它提供了许多用于打印文本的方法,如`pr
原创 2023-11-22 15:34:31
291阅读
# Java 异常输出到日志 ## 引言 在软件开发过程中,异常处理是非常重要的一部分。当程序出现异常时,我们通常会使用 try-catch 语句来捕获并处理异常。然而,仅仅捕获异常并不足够,我们还需要将异常信息输出到适当的日志中,以便我们能够更好地调试和分析问题。本文将介绍如何在 Java 中将异常输出到日志,并提供相关的代码示例。 ## 异常处理 在 Java 中,异常处理主要通过 t
原创 2023-08-09 06:19:22
423阅读
# Java日志输出到页面 在Java开发中,日志是一个非常重要的组成部分。日志可以帮助我们记录程序运行过程中的错误信息、调试信息以及其他重要的事件。在开发过程中使用日志可以帮助我们快速定位和解决问题,并提高程序的可维护性和可靠性。 在Java中,常见的日志框架有Log4j、Logback和java.util.logging等。这些框架提供了丰富的功能和灵活的配置选项,可以满足各种日志需求。在
原创 2023-08-02 05:15:32
235阅读
Java基本概念注释注释是程序开发之中的一项重要组成技术,合理的注释可以使得你们的项目维护更加方便,但是现在的一些公司的技术管理不到位,很多的注释是不写的,所以就造成了人员更换时的痛苦。 注释的本质在于,编译器在进行程序编译的时候如果发现有注释的内容将不对此部分进行编译处理,在Java语言里面对于注释一共有三类形式:单行注释: // ;多行注释: / … */*;文档注释:   /**
转载 2024-07-06 21:37:23
32阅读
 应用离不开日志,虽然现在使用VS有强大的调试功能,开发过程中不复杂的情况懒得输出日志了(想起print和echo的有木有),但在一些复杂的过程中以及应用日常运行中的日志还是非常有用。  ASP.NET Core提供了内置的日志,但没弄明白这么输出到文件, 只能在VS的输出中查看, 谁知道怎么弄告诉我一下。(ASP.NET Core 系列目录) 本例 GitHub一、内置日志的使用  上一篇:
转载 2023-08-24 10:31:00
137阅读
前面 我们文章中 我们已经能把日志控制住了 但前面这些信息 又是什么呢? 如果不了解日志 看起来是挺痛苦的其实 我们可以将日志分为 一下几个部分去读它 首先是这个日志输出时间 是在什么时候发生的 然后是 日志的基本 之前我们也讲过 有信息 报错 警告等 然后是 pid 这个我们现在可能还没什么感觉 但当以后 许多服务器一起跑一个程序时 日志的pid可以帮你定位是哪个服务器输出日志 不然就太混乱
  • 1
  • 2
  • 3
  • 4
  • 5